Artist's Description

1973 lava flow onto Chain of Craters Road near Mauna Ulu Crater, Hawaii Volcanoes National Park, as seen in March 1976. This road is subject to many closures because of volcanic eruptions; contact Hawaii Volcanoes National Park for latest information. (This caption written January 2013).

About Ed Cooper Photography

Ed Cooper Photography

Ed began photographing seriously in 1956 when he started shooting in a 2 1/4 x 2 1/4 camera. In 1962 he started shooting in 4x5 film format with a view camera, and over the next 50 years built perhaps the largest private library of large format inspirational, mountain and nature images in North America. He began digital photography in 2007, both adding new images, as well as converting old film from the previous decades, to digital form. All photos are unedited and unaltered except for the digital restoration of the older film images.
